If you have ever boiled confidence out of a brake pedal, you already know the problem. Brake fade is not dramatic until it is. One lap the car is sharp. The next lap the pedal is long, the braking point moves backward, and your rhythm is gone.
Track use is a heat-management problem. Rotor mass, ventilation, pad temperature range, piston balance, caliper stiffness, and unsprung weight all matter. The goal is not one heroic stop. The goal is repeatability.

A brake upgrade only performs correctly when it fits correctly. Rotor diameter alone does not prove anything.
We care about bracket geometry, caliper position, piston sizing, wheel barrel space, spoke clearance, brake hose routing, pad shape, and the way the system works with the vehicle’s original platform.
| Fitment Check | What Must Be Verified | Why It Cannot Be Ignored |
|---|---|---|
| Vehicle Platform | Model, year, trim, market version, original brake package. | The same model name can hide different knuckles, brake options, and clearance limits. |
| Wheel Clearance | Diameter, barrel shape, spoke profile, offset, and template clearance. | A 19-inch wheel can still fail if the spoke shape crashes into the caliper. |
| Use Case | Daily street, canyon driving, track use, towing, off-road, or show build. | The right brake kit is not always the largest kit. It is the kit matched to the job. |
| System Balance | Caliper piston area, rotor leverage, pad compound, and axle balance. | More clamping force without balance can make the brake system feel worse, not better. |
Our rule: the customer should not become the fitment engineer. We confirm the vehicle, wheel setup, and use case before recommending the brake system.
